Gravane and Fiskebrygga will be temporarily closed to recreational boats on Thursday, May 8th.

May 6, 2025

On Thursday, May 8th, between 8:30 AM and 7:30 PM, Gravane and Fiskebrygga will be closed to recreational boats. The reason is that the Port of Kristiansand is carrying out its annual underwater cleanup operation in the area, with the help of professional divers.

Important maintenance – both for the environment and safety
The clean-up operation is part of our ongoing maintenance work, and is about more than just keeping the seabed clean. The purpose is to remove waste and objects that could pose a danger to both the environment and traffic in the port. Everything that is collected is handled and disposed of responsibly, in line with our environmental goals and ISO 14001 certification for environmental management.

This is a concrete measure in line with our sustainability strategy, where we commit to operating a safe, responsible and environmentally friendly port – both above and below the waterline.
